Exchanging friendly links is essential for SEO, but many people will go to the webmaster tool to check the weight of the website when exchanging friendly links. If the weight is lower than the other party, they may not exchange with us, so what? What to do? The following article will introduce some tips for exchanging friendly links. I hope it will be helpful to you.

What are the techniques for exchanging friendly links?

1. Find words

For our website, search to see what words our website ranks first or second when searching on Baidu. Yes (as long as a website has not been demoted, you can find such a word, even if it is very long)

2. Brush the index

We brush the index of the word found in the previous step Come up, for example, the original index of this word is 0, then we can increase the index of this word to 300 or 400, just don't increase it too high.

3. Check the weight

After the index comes up, we can go to the webmaster tool to check the weight of our website. Has it really improved? Haha, we all know that the reference factor for calculating the weight of chinaz is the expected traffic. As our word index goes up, the expected traffic must also go up, so the weight will also go up, because our website ranks first for this word. (If you feel that the weight is not high enough, you can find some words like this to use)

4. Exchange friendly links

Our weight has increased, for example, to 3, then we can go Find some websites with a weight of 2 to exchange links. Because our weight is higher than the other party, they will definitely be happy to exchange with us (but in fact our weight is not that high).
